About Riverside Elementary

Riverside Elementary is a public elementary school in Elmira, NY, part of ELMIRA CITY SCHOOL DISTRICT. Riverside Elementary serves approximately 377 students, and covers grades Pre-K-2nd, and has a 18:1 student-teacher ratio. Riverside Elementary has a current MySchoolScout rating of 2.4 out of 10 and ranks #4,711 of 4,742 schools in NY.

Structured state assessment records for Riverside Elementary show 53%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2011) and 48%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2011).

What Parents Should Know

68% of students at Riverside Elementary were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
